Cost of Living FAQs

Is it cheaper to rent or buy in Mark Twain Union?

Based on median housing data, renting is currently more affordable on a monthly basis in Mark Twain Union. The estimated all-in monthly cost for renting is $2,253, while owning a median-priced home with a 20% down payment is roughly $3,279 per month (a difference of $1,026).

How much do utilities cost in Mark Twain Union?

The average monthly utility cost (electricity and natural gas) for a typical home in Mark Twain Union is approximately $262. This estimate uses local utility rate schedules combined with median energy consumption profiles.

What is a good salary to live comfortably in Mark Twain Union?

To comfortably afford the median rent and utilities in Mark Twain Union without exceeding the recommended 30% housing-to-income threshold, a household should earn a gross salary of approximately $90,120 per year.
